"Reynolds: Shattered Vows" follows the relentless pursuit of justice by Detective Alex Reynolds, a seasoned investigator renowned for his ability to unravel complex cases. When aspiring photographer Kathy Murrway is found dead in her wedding dress, Alex is called upon to uncover the truth behind her tragic demise. As Alex delves into Kathy's life, he uncovers a web of secrets and motives that stretches far beyond the surface. The investigation takes him through a labyrinth of intricate relationships, where betrayal and hidden desires reside. Every person in Kathy's life becomes a potential suspect, leaving no room for trust in a town plagued by whispers of shadows. Haunted by the weight of the case, Alex's determination drives him forward, even as he confronts his own personal demons. As he peels back the layers of deceit, he faces a series of unexpected twists and turns that challenge his resolve and push him to his limits. With time running out, Alex races against a hidden enemy who will stop at nothing to keep the truth buried. As the investigation unravels, the town becomes a powder keg of tension and suspicion. Friendships are tested, alliances crumble, and the fragile fabric of the community threatens to tear apart. With every step closer to the truth, Alex must navigate the shadows of deceit and betrayal, unearthing the dark secrets that some would rather remain hidden. "Reynolds: Shattered Vows" is a gripping mystery/thriller that places Detective Alex Reynolds at the forefront of a complex and twisted case. The novel explores the depths of human nature, exposing the fragility of trust and the lengths people will go to protect their own interests. With its skillful storytelling, nuanced characters, and pulse-pounding suspense, this book keeps readers engrossed until the final, chilling revelation.
